dirtsports
31-08-2010, 02:23 PM
Hi,
I have a onza t-pro 04 i dont know whether i should get a new bike does and one have any advise
thanks
will
More... (http://www.trials-forum.co.uk/forum/index.php?showtopic=155840)
I have a onza t-pro 04 i dont know whether i should get a new bike does and one have any advise
thanks
will
More... (http://www.trials-forum.co.uk/forum/index.php?showtopic=155840)